2. Our Mission

  • The National Breast Cancer Foundation's mission is to save lives through early detection and to provide mammograms for those in need. Our mission includes increasing awareness through education, providing diagnostic breast care services for those in need, and providing nurturing support services.

8. Community Need

  • Breast Cancer is the most common type of canceramong women in the United States today.
  • There are approximately 2,000,000 women who have breast cancer today.
  • About 200,000 new cases of breast cancer will be diagnosed in women every year.
  • About 40,000 women will die from it.This is why we have this program to help prevent these women who have breast cancer to survive it and
